In a significant political development, Oyo gubernatorial candidate Adebayo Adelabu has denied claims that President Bola Tinubu endorsed a consensus candidate for the state. This assertion comes amidst heightened political activities in the lead-up to the gubernatorial elections, underscoring the importance of individual ambitions within party dynamics. Adelabu emphasized that Tinubu's focus remains on his own ambitions rather than those of other candidates.
Adelabu stated, “The president has not endorsed anyone for the Oyo governorship; he is fully supportive of my candidacy.” This declaration challenges the narratives circulating among political circles, where speculation of a consensus candidate has been gaining traction.
